Strange ringing noise keeps people in Wirral awake

Unusual sounds were heard around Birkenhead and Bebington in the dead of night.

U.K. - People in Wirral said they suffered a sleepless night after being plagued by a mysterious noise in the early hours of Wednesday.

The strange loud ringing sound could be heard between 3am and 4am across Bebington and parts of Port Sunlight.

Some on social media speculated it could have been noise emanating from the docks, while others suggested church bells or even the police helicopter overhead.

Another theory was that the noise came from work at Unilever’s Port Sunlight site or work on the railway line around Port Sunlight.

Chris Bennett on Twitter, who posted a video of the sound, said he could hear it “ringing out” at 3.30am.

Last week people in Wallasey and New Brighton were kept awake by mystery thuds and loud bangs – but it turned out to come from works to demolish a bridge.

Contractors were working through the night to complete a phase of work to demolish the A Bridge on Tower Road, between Birkenhead and Wallasey.

Some residents complained they were kept awake until after 3am, with some saying it sounded like someone was knocking on their front door.

Bizarre Booms are Back in San Diego and New Jersey

According to the local Patch.com site, residents of Bridgewater, New Jersey, reported hearing a loud boom on the night of November 1st at around 8:30. The Bridgewater Police reportedly received numerous calls but no cause was immediately determined. However, resident Philip Vicari checked his home video surveillance camera and found a recording of a flash of light right before the boom. No official explanation has been given.

That’s disconcerting for New Jersey residents who are still waiting for an explanation for a mysterious boomon October 24th at about 10:30 am in Wildwood on the far southeastern coast. The U.S. Geological Survey reported no seismic activity at the time and the military gave no indication that it was responsible or knew the cause.

Mysterious Men in Black Question Residents About Unexplained Booms

The ongoing saga of the mystery booms being heard across the United States continues, and possibly taken a turn for the spooky.

Over the past year, unexplained explosions and booming noises have been shaking homes and terrifying residents in many rural parts of the continental U.S.

While the vast majority of these anomalous booms are left unexplained, the FBI has taken a particular interest in mysterious explosion noises recently heard across rural Pennsylvania just north of Philadelphia.

In Pennsylvania news reports suggest the ever-elusive and ominous Men in Black might now be on the case, doing what they do best: creeping out bewildered eyewitnesses.

Is there more to this case than meets the eye?

men-in-black.jpg


Speaking to The Intelligencer, a newspaper covering the Upper Bucks County area of Pennsylvania where these mystery booms took place, residents described the “kinda spooky” experience they had following one of the recent unexplained booms.

One resident who asked that her name not be used claims two eerily-familiar-sounding and unidentified agents of some kind showed up at her door unannounced, questioning her in a somewhat threatening manner:
Two men in dark suits and dark car were banging on our front door and back door at the time until I answered. I could see they had badges under their coats, but they didn’t identify themselves. It was unnerving. Then they left.
